Everything is written in codes:
vb Code:
'CHECK IF "sIntroSequence" IS AVAILABLE IN TEXT FILE. Dim checkthevalue As String = My.Computer.FileSystem.ReadAllText("c:\test.txt") If checkthevalue.Contains("sIntroSequence") Then '"INTRO SEQUENCE" STRING IS AVAILABLE. 'CHECK WHAT COMES AFTER EQUALS SIGN. For Each k As String In IO.File.ReadAllLines("c:\test.txt") If k.Contains("sIntroSequence=BGS_LOGO.BIK") Then 'IF IT IS "sIntroSequence=BGS_LOGO.BIK" THEN CHECKBOX18.CHECKED=TRUE. Form2.CheckBox18.Checked = True Else 'OTHERWISE SET CHECKBOX18.CHECKED=FALSE. Form2.CheckBox18.Checked = False End If Next Else '"INTRO SEQUENCE" STRING IS NOT AVAILABLE IN THE TEXT. 'SO CREATE IT... Dim lines() As String = System.IO.File.ReadAllLines("c:\test.txt") lines(10) &= vbNewLine & "sIntroSequence=" 'WRITE IT TO LINE10 System.IO.File.WriteAllLines("c:\test.txt") End If
I can't seem to get the checkbox checked according to presence of a particular string in a text file. It looks like it should work but it doesn't. I don't know what i'm doing wrong.




Reply With Quote